Mysuru, Feb. 13 -- The 9th edition of Shilpi Cup 2024, the Tennis Ball Cricket Tournament tailored exclusively for Civil Engineering students by Builders' Association of India (BAI), Mysuru Centre, was held at SJCE Grounds on Feb. 9 and 10.

Ten Engineering Colleges - SJCE (Civil), SJCE (CTM), NIE, PESCE (Mandya), VVIET, MIT (Mysuru), MIT (Tandavapura), MYCEM, ATME and VVCE - took part in the Tournament. These colleges were set in two groups to frame a 20 league matches schedule. Each college played 4 matches with their group teams.

Among 20 matches played in league, PESCE Mandya and VVCE under group A and MIT Mysuru & NIE from group B were qualified to play semi-finals.

The first semifinal was won by VVCE by 43 runs against MIT Mysuru....
